内容提要
SPEC CPU 2026 仅提供 aarch64、ppc64le、riscv64 和 x86_64 指令集的预编译工具,其他指令集需自行编译。编译步骤包括解压工具源代码、下载配置文件和构建工具,具体操作可参考官方文档。
关键要点
-
SPEC CPU 2026 官方仅提供 aarch64、ppc64le、riscv64 和 x86_64 指令集的预编译工具。
-
其他指令集需要自行编译工具,编译步骤包括解压工具源代码、下载配置文件和构建工具。
-
具体的编译操作可以参考官方文档,步骤包括使用 tar 解压、wget 下载配置文件、复制配置文件、创建目录、构建工具等。
延伸解读
编译工具的重要性
SPEC CPU 2026 仅提供特定指令集的预编译工具,其他指令集用户需自行编译。这意味着在使用不支持的指令集时,用户需要具备一定的编译知识和技能,确保工具能够正确构建并运行。
编译步骤概述
编译过程涉及多个步骤,包括解压源代码、下载配置文件和构建工具。用户应仔细遵循官方文档中的指示,以避免因步骤遗漏或错误而导致编译失败。
Dockerfile 的应用
文章中提供了在 LoongArch 上编译 SPEC CPU 2026 的 Dockerfile 示例。这为需要在容器环境中进行编译的用户提供了便利,能够简化环境配置和依赖管理。
延伸问答
SPEC CPU 2026 支持哪些指令集的预编译工具?
SPEC CPU 2026 仅提供 aarch64、ppc64le、riscv64 和 x86_64 指令集的预编译工具。
如何在其他指令集上编译 SPEC CPU 2026 工具?
编译步骤包括解压工具源代码、下载配置文件和构建工具,具体操作可参考官方文档。
编译 SPEC CPU 2026 工具需要哪些具体操作?
具体操作包括使用 tar 解压、wget 下载配置文件、复制配置文件、创建目录和构建工具等。
在 LoongArch 上编译 SPEC CPU 2026 的 Dockerfile 示例是什么?
Dockerfile 示例包括解压工具、下载配置文件、复制配置文件、构建工具等步骤。
SPEC CPU 2026 的官方文档在哪里可以找到?
官方文档可以在 SPEC CPU 2026 的官方网站上找到,提供了详细的编译指南。
编译 SPEC CPU 2026 工具时需要注意哪些环境变量?
需要设置 SKIPTOOLSINTRO 和 FORCE_UNSAFE_CONFIGURE 环境变量,并使用 MAKEFLAGS 来指定并行构建的线程数。